Transaction 31a8033f7c5f3702a8c5d19cb22f1d389187249ab07802e371f1ef53a55b4418

1 Input
2 Outputs
  • 31a8033f7c5f3702a8c5d19cb22f1d389187249ab07802e371f1ef53a55b4418:0
  • value  8511305
    address  37MG5xudcsyZ2ChiWiPQbwudGrTVhtV3tn
  • 31a8033f7c5f3702a8c5d19cb22f1d389187249ab07802e371f1ef53a55b4418:1
  • value  1393317
    address  1Ddw6tt8mMhdvNC2JW5gVBon6WpDVCjiFn